Celebrating our 50 Best Indies winner Old Chapel Cellars

Published:  12 January, 2026

It is perhaps appropriate, considering the historic role that the church played in viticulture, that one of Cornwall’s most iconic merchants occupies a former place of worship. Once a Methodist chapel, it was transformed in the mid-1970s into the premises for Laymont & Shaw, a specialist importer with a passion for all things Iberian. Decades later Hispanophile Jamie Tonkin joined the business before being drawn to the bright lights of London. After a stint in the capital’s wine trade, Tonkin returned to Cornwall and purchased the business in 2009, continuing its evolution as “an old chapel full of wine”. Joined by co-owner Louisa Fitzpatrick in 2020, Old Chapel Cellars is today a leading merchant, community hub and sustainability advocate rolled into one.
